It looks like they recommend the use of the permanent 301 redirection for a temporary redirection. This could be interpreted as a misuse, and search engines may not like it (like <meta> keywords).
The comment on the 301 redirection is interesting. A 302 redirection would imply that the original URL should be maintained since the redirection to another URL is temporary and will be reversed. In this case, the next redirection when it comes along will be to yet another URL. Provided this process is maintained, what we have is a series of permanent redirections with never a reversion to a prior URL.
